Just spend this past weekend scouting Rimrock and Nile. Only saw 3 elk in Rimrock, no deer, no grouse. Very thick in there. Seems like those with quads have the advantage to get further back off the road. Lots of ground to cover in a short amount of time, so didn't get to spend as much time on foot as I'd hoped. I'll be hunting general archery with no bull tag, but I was surprised at how thick much of that area is. It was difficult to find areas that I could set up and glass. For someone like me that is totally unfamiliar with the area, it was like trying to find a needle in a haystack, knowing where to start.
Nile was much more open and easier to see and navigate in, but from the Harvest reports, it seems like LOTS of hunters will be in that area. Good learning trip, but I was disappointed in the results or lack thereof that I got. LOTS of Jeep crews cruising the area, some of which blasted up onto roads clearly marked "No motorized vehicles of any kind". They didn't seem to be hunters, but weekend rock crawling warriors.
Hope they're not out tearing up the countryside during archery season!

Just a word of advice...the elk in RIMROCK will not be seen from the road.
you need to get out and HIKE HIKE HIKE....
i learned that the first weekend i was over there.
we saw a ton of elk but all were about a mile from the road.
even if you dont have a quad, you really need to get outta the truck and hike straight up and down.
the elk love the thick crap especially when the jeeps and hunters are out.
but im sure this is all old news to you.
good luck
im going back over again this weekend, and i have a specific spot i am hiking all weekend.

Actually, I'm new to elk hunting so not everything is 'old news' for me with the wapati, but I agree, you're not really gonna see many animals (of any kind) from the road. My problem was I was trying to cover so much ground, just to see the general country in order to determine which unit to hunt, that I was forced to spend most of the time driving through the units. I wanted to check out Rimrock, Nile, Bumping (not much vehicle access there) and Manashtash. Only got to Rimrock and Nile. I did some hiking (mostly in Rimrock) and ran into one archery hunter scouting on a quad with a bull tag. He had seen about 30 elk (7 spikes and a few rag horn bulls with the rest cows) mostly up high near the ridges.
I wanted to scout more this year, but other obligations and gas prices prevented more trips.
